    Head injuries in professional football (soccer): Results of video analysis verified by an accident insurance registry

    Get PDF
    Background Video analysis is one of the most commonly applied methods for analysing football injuries. Purpose The objective of this study was to assess the accuracy of video analysis for recording head injuries in professional football from official matches in the four highest men’s professional football leagues in Germany. Methods In this cohort study, head injuries detected by means of video analysis of all official matches over one season (2017–18) were compared to head injuries registered with the German statutory accident insurance. Results Our video analysis yielded 359 head injuries of 287 players. The comparison of head injuries found in our video analysis to those registered with the accident insurance only yielded a match in 23.1% (n = 83), which presents a rather low verification rate. The verification rates varied between the leagues (7.0–30.8%). All injuries documented in the accident insurance registry were found in the video analysis (100%). The types of head injury most often verified by the accident insurance registry (n = 83) were contusion (43.4%), bone fractures (19.3%) and skin lacerations (18.1%). Only 66 of the 359 head injuries (18.4%) resulted in absence from at least one training session and involved a mean time loss of 18.5 days (1–87 days). Conclusion The mismatch between the number of head injuries found in the video analysis and head injuries registered with the accident insurance is an important methodological issue in scientific research. The low verification rate seems to be due to the unclear correlation between injury severity and clinical consequences of head injuries detected by means of video analysis and the failure of football clubs to register minor head injuries with the accident insurance

    Non-Anatomic Proximal Realignment for Recurrent Patellar Dislocation Does Not Sufficiently Prevent Redislocation

    Get PDF
    Several operative techniques have been described for recurrent patellar dislocation. Clinical results vary depending on the procedure and indication. The present study aimed to evaluate the clinical outcome of Insall’s proximal realignment for recurrent patellar dislocation at mid-term follow-up. Forty-five patients were reviewed with a mean follow-up period of 49 months after having undergone Insall’s procedure. Outcome measures included reports of redislocations, complications, patient-reported outcome scores (Kujala, Tegner activity scale) and subjective assessment. No statistically significant improvements (p < 0.05) in patient-reported outcome measures were noted. Sixteen patients (35%) had poor to fair results using the Kujala score. Subjective assessment revealed that 12 patients (27%) were dissatisfied with the outcome of their surgery and would not undergo the same procedure. Ten patients (22%) had suffered from redislocation at the latest follow-up. In 4 cases (9%), intra-articular knee hematoma occurred which required arthroscopic intervention. The overall mid-term outcome of the present study shows low patient satisfaction. Non-anatomic realignment for recurrent patellar dislocation does not adequately prevent redislocation

    Magnesium-Based Absorbable Metal Screws for Intra-Articular Fracture Fixation

    No full text
    MAGNEZIX® (Syntellix AG, Hanover, Germany) is a biodegradable magnesium-based alloy (MgYREZr) which is currently used to manufacture bioabsorbable compression screws. To date, there are very few studies reporting on a limited number of elective foot surgeries using this innovative implant. This case report describes the application of this screw for osteochondral fracture fixation at the humeral capitulum next to a loose radial head prosthesis, which was revised at the same time. The clinical course was uneventful. Degradation of the magnesium alloy did not interfere with fracture healing. Showing an excellent clinical result and free range-of-motion, the contour of the implant was still visible in a one-year follow-up

    IL-10 Could Play a Role in the Interrelation between Diabetes Mellitus and Osteoarthritis

    No full text
    The association between osteoarthritis (OA), obesity and metabolic syndrome suggests an interrelation between OA and diabetes mellitus (DM). Little is known about the role of anti-inflammatory cytokine interleukin (IL)-10 in the interrelation between OA and DM. Hence, the effects of IL-10 under hyperglycemia (HG) and hyperinsulinemia (HI) in human articular chondrocytes (hAC) and chondrosarcoma cell line Okayama University Medical School (OUMS)-27 were examined. HAC and OUMS-27, cultured in normoglycemic (NG) and HG conditions were stimulated with insulin and/or IL-10. Cell survival, metabolic activity, proliferation and extracellular matrix (ECM) synthesis were immunocytochemically examined. No significant differences in vitality of hAC neither in pure NG (NGw/o) nor HG (HGw/o) conditions were found. Applying HI and/or IL-10 in both conditions reduced significantly the vitality of hAC but not of OUMS-27. HG impaired significantly hAC metabolism. When combined with HI + IL-10 or IL-10 alone it decreased also significantly hAC proliferation compared to NGw/o. In OUMS-27 it induced only a trend of impaired proliferation compared to NGw/o. hAC but not OUMS-27 reduced significantly their collagen type (col) I, SOX9 and proteoglycan (PG) synthesis in HG combined with HI +/&#8722; IL-10 compared to NGw/o. IL-10 could not moderate HI and HG effects. In contrast to hAC OUMS-27 showed limited sensitivity as DM model

    Injury Incidence Rates and Profiles in Elite Taekwondo during Competition and Training

    No full text
    This study aimed to investigate exposure adjusted injury incidence rates and profiles associated with training and competition in an elite taekwondo athlete population. 82 athletes were investigated for injuries over a period of 5 years. Individual fight time exposure for training and competition was recorded. The type and location of the injuries were classified and exposure-adjusted injury incidence rates (IIR) were calculated per 1000 h for training and competition. 66 athletes with a mean age of 19.3 +/- 4.2 years and 172 injuries were included in the final data assessment. The exposure adjusted IIR was significantly higher during competition (p<0.001) with a rate ratio of 6.33 (95% CI 4.58-8.69). Ankle and foot region as well as hand and wrist were most affected with significant higher IIR in competition (p<0.001). Joint injuries, fractures, and bruising occurred the most. Fractures occurred mainly to the hand and wrist region. Future investigations should focus on exposure adjusted injury data including analyses of the detailed mechanism leading to especially severe injuries to improve specific injury prevention in competition and promote evolution of protective gear

    Specific Radiologic Risk Factors for Implant Failure and Osteonecrosis of the Humeral Head after Interlocking Nailing with the Targon PH<sup>+</sup> of Proximal Humeral Fractures in a Middle to Old Population

    No full text
    Background: Operative management of proximal humeral fractures is still challenging. While antegrade nailing has become a valid option in fracture fixation, risk factors for adverse events, and failure have not been sufficiently clarified. Methods: All patients of a single trauma center undergoing surgery for proximal humeral fractures with the Targon PH+ nail between 2014 and 2021 were evaluated retrospectively. This included complications, revisions, and failures. Pre- and postoperative radiographic imaging were assessed regarding fracture’s complexity, anatomic reduction, reconstruction of the medial hinge, metaphyseal head extension, and fixation of the implant in the calcar region. Follow-up was at a minimum of 12 months. Results: A total number of 130 patients with a mean age of 74.5 years (range 63–94, SD ± 8.2) are included in this study. Two- and three-part fractures were found in 58 patients, while 14 patients showed four-part fractures. Overall, a complication rate of 34.2% and an implant failure rate of 15.4% was found. Four-part fractures showed a significantly higher complication rate than two- and three-part fractures. Four-part fractures also showed significantly higher revisions (p = 0.005) and implant failures (p = 0.008). The nonsufficient anatomical reduction was found to be a risk factor for complications (p p p p = 0.002) and a metaphyseal head extension of under 8 mm (p = 0.005) were also demonstrated as risk factors for osteonecrosis of the humeral head. Conclusions: Four-part fractures in an elderly population show high complication, revision, and implant-failure rates. Therefore, demonstrated radiologic risk factors should be evaluated for improvements. Anatomical reduction and fixation near the calcar proved to be vital for successful antegrade nailing of complex fractures. To prevent osteonecrosis of the humeral head, reconstruction of the medial hinge and metaphyseal head extension should be evaluated

    Short- and Mid-Term Survival of Geriatric Patients with Septic Arthritis of the Knee and the Impact of Risk Factors on Survival

    No full text
    Septic arthritis is common in older adults and can be related to joint surgery or hematogenous distribution. To date, the risk factors affecting survival are unknown. This study aimed to evaluate the effects of existing implants, positive synovial microbiological culture results, and the American Society of Anesthesiology Physical Status (ASA) classification on the short- and mid-term survival of older patients with primary septic gonarthritis. This retrospective study included 133 older adults >60 years who underwent surgery for primary septic gonarthritis. Data were collected from medical records and public obituaries. Kaplan–Meier survival curves were used to estimate the probability of survival, as well as log-rank tests to measure and compare survival rates over one- and five-year periods. The mean age was 74.9 years (SD ± 9.2), and the 5-year follow-up rate was 74.3% (the mean follow-up was 3000.5 days; SD ± 1771.6). Mean survival was significantly different in patients with implants and without implants (p = 0.015), and between ASA II, ASA III, and ASA IV (p p = 0.08). Older adults with septic monoarthritis and pre-existing medical implants showed impaired survival. The ASA classification prior to surgery for primary septic monoarthritis can be helpful in identifying patients with poorer mid-term outcomes

    Quadriceps Tendon Ruptures in Middle-Aged to Older Patients: A Retrospective Study on the Preoperative MRI Injury Patterns and Mid-Term Patient-Reported Outcome Measures

    No full text
    (1) Quadriceps tendon rupture (QTR) is a rare pathology, usually occurring in elderly patients with comorbidities, requiring surgical therapy. The aim of this study was to analyze rupture patterns and concomitant injuries using preoperative magnetic resonance imaging (MRI) and to evaluate patient-reported outcome measures. (2) In this retrospective cross-sectional study, 113 patients with QTR were screened and rupture patterns/concomitant injuries (n = 33) were analyzed via MRI. Clinical outcome was assessed in 45 patients using the International Knee Documentation (IKDC) and Lysholm score with a mean follow-up of 7.2 (±5.0) years. (3) The evaluation of preoperative MRIs showed multiple ruptures of subtendons in 67% with concomitant knee injuries in 45%. The most common associated pathology detected using MRI was pre-existing tendinosis (31.2%). Surgical refixation demonstrated good results with a mean post-operative IKDC score of 73.1 (±14.1) and mean Lysholm score of 84.2 (±16.1). Patient characteristics and individual radiologic rupture patterns did not significantly affect the clinical outcome of patients. (4) Acute QTRs are complex injuries with common involvement of multiple subtendons. MRI imaging can be useful for achieving an accurate diagnosis as pre-existing tendinosis as well as concomitant injuries are common, and might be useful for providing an individual surgical strategy and improving outcomes
